Excel高级数据拆分技巧
在数据处理和分析中,Excel是一个不可或缺的工具。无论是财务报表、销售数据,还是市场调研结果,Excel都能提供强大的数据处理能力。然而,对于一些复杂的数据结构,仅仅使用基本的公式和函数可能显得不够,这时候就需要运用Excel的高级数据拆分技巧。本文将介绍几种常见的Excel高级数据拆分方法,帮助用户更高效地处理和分析数据。
一、使用TEXTSPLIT函数进行文本拆分
在Excel中,`TEXTSPLIT`函数是一个非常强大的工具,它能够将文本字符串按指定的分隔符拆分成多个单元格。这对于处理带有多个分隔符的文本数据特别有用。
语法:
```excel
=TEXTSPLIT(text, separator, [start], [end])
```
- `text`:要拆分的文本字符串。
- `separator`:用于拆分的分隔符。
- `start`:起始位置(可选)。
- `end`:结束位置(可选)。
示例:
假设A1单元格中的文本是“2023-04-15,2023-04-16,2023-04-17”,我们想将其拆分成三列:
```excel
=TEXTSPLIT(A1, ",")
```
结果会是:
```
2023-04-15
2023-04-16
2023-04-17
```
这种方法适用于需要将文本按特定分隔符拆分成多个字段的情况。
二、使用FILTER函数结合数组公式进行条件拆分
在Excel 365中,`FILTER`函数结合数组公式可以实现更复杂的条件拆分。
示例:
假设我们有一个数据表,其中包含“姓名”和“成绩”两列,我们想筛选出成绩大于80分的学生:
```excel
=FILTER(A:A, B:B > 80)
```
这个公式会返回所有成绩大于80分的姓名。
更复杂的条件拆分:
如果我们想根据多个条件筛选数据,可以使用`FILTER`结合数组公式。例如:
```excel
=FILTER(A:A, (B:B > 80) (C:C = "优秀"))
```
这里,``表示逻辑与,即同时满足两个条件。
三、使用VLOOKUP和INDEX函数进行多字段拆分
当数据需要根据多个字段进行拆分时,可以结合`VLOOKUP`和`INDEX`函数实现。
示例:
假设我们有一个数据表,其中包含“姓名”、“部门”、“职位”三列,我们想根据“姓名”查找对应的“部门”和“职位”。
```excel
=INDEX(D:D, MATCH(A1, B:B, 0)) & " - " & INDEX(E:E, MATCH(A1, B:B, 0))
```
这个公式会返回“姓名”对应的“部门”和“职位”,用“ - ”连接起来。
扩展应用:
如果需要根据多个字段进行拆分,可以使用数组公式结合`INDEX`和`MATCH`:
```excel
=INDEX(D:D, MATCH(A1, B:B, 0)) & " - " & INDEX(E:E, MATCH(A1, B:B, 0)) & " - " & INDEX(F:F, MATCH(A1, B:B, 0))
```
这个公式会返回三列数据。
四、使用Power Query进行数据拆分
在Excel中,Power Query是一个非常强大的数据清洗工具,可以轻松实现数据拆分。
步骤:
1. 在Excel中打开数据源,如CSV或Excel文件。
2. 在“数据”选项卡中选择“从表格/区域”导入数据。
3. 在Power Query编辑器中,选择需要拆分的列。
4. 点击“拆分列”按钮,选择“按分隔符”或“按分隔符”。
5. 根据需要选择拆分方式,并将拆分后的列添加到工作表中。
优点:
- 适用于大量数据的拆分。
- 支持多种分隔符,如逗号、分号、制表符等。
- 可以进行数据清洗和转换。
五、使用公式进行数据拆分(适用于非结构化数据)
对于非结构化的数据,如带有特定格式的文本,可以使用公式进行拆分。
示例:
假设A1单元格中的文本是“2023-04-15,2023-04-16,2023-04-17”,我们想将其拆分成三列:
```excel
=TEXTSPLIT(A1, ",")
```
如果文本中包含多个空格或其他分隔符,可以使用`TEXTSPLIT`结合`TRIM`函数进行清理:
```excel
=TRIM(TEXTSPLIT(A1, ","))
```
结语
Excel的高级数据拆分技巧不仅提升了数据处理的效率,也增强了数据分析的准确性。无论是使用`TEXTSPLIT`、`FILTER`、`VLOOKUP`、`INDEX`,还是Power Query,都可以根据具体需求灵活应用。对于处理复杂的数据结构,掌握这些技巧将帮助用户更高效地完成数据清洗、整理和分析工作。
在实际工作中,建议根据数据的结构和需求,选择最适合的拆分方法,从而提高工作效率,确保数据的准确性和完整性。
本站内容来源于网络,并不代表本站立场!版权归原作者所有,转发请注明来源,文章内容仅供参考。
校园网--www.xiaoyuan.org,联系邮箱:service@xiaoyuan.org
本文链接: https://www.xiaoyuan.org/blog/50846.html